For passenger we have 4 types of trains: (I used google so expect some funny names here) Staff (this train stops in all stations and at most signals, it's very slow, and he doesn't have any priority. It is very good for short distances) Accelerated or "Fast train" (this train stops in most major stations, it's fast, low comfort) Fast train "2" (high comfort, faster than the fast train 1) Intercity, Express, Night, International - trains (everyone should know them) I usually like the first two of them due to the very low cost. For long distances fast trains are good enough and are much better than buses especially in the mountains. The train involved in the accident was an Fast Train (or an Accelerated one) not the other Fast Train "2". (Here there are many confusions. Usually Fast Train "1" and "2" are just Fast trains for the world and that isn't really correct, since there are some comfort and speed differences) They told us that it was not really an accident but rather an sabotage. Someone wanted a train off the rails and the lucky one who derailed was this fast train. It derailed at about 10 minutest after leaving Craiova station monday at @ 2:30 in the morning. The tran had 7-9 wagons transporting about 300-350 passengers. The passenger was taken by buses then by an Rapid train (or Fast train "2"). Only one of them was taken to a local hospital due to an panic attack. The "driver of the locomotive" told us that he doesn't understood what really happened since the rails were clear, it was on a straight rails, no junctions, no obstacles, no red or yellow signals and the speed was lower than the limit for that area (~100/120km/h). And about 1:30h ago another train passed that area with no problems. Maybe the rails wasn't fixed well and when the loco passed they "broken" under the heavy weight of the loco and that's why it derailed. That loco it's about 120tons weight.
